ABB PFTL101A 1.0KN 3BSE004166R1 Strain‑Gauge Tension Load Cell

The PFTL101A 1.0kN belongs to ABB Millmate web tension measuring system. It is a strain‑gauge‑based tension load cell designed for web tension measurement. It converts mechanical force generated by web tension into low‑level strain‑gauge output signals. This sensor must work together with PFEA series tension amplifier for signal conditioning before sending measured values to DCS or PLC control systems. It is widely used in paper‑making, film, foil, textile and non‑woven production lines for real‑time tension monitoring. The load cell only performs force‑to‑electric conversion and contains no built‑in signal processing logic. A complete measuring system consists of load cell, junction box and tension amplifier.

Hardware and Performance Specifications

Rated load: 1.0 kN; maximum allowable overload: 1.5 kN; ultimate breaking load: 3.0 kN. Measurement accuracy: ±0.5 % full scale; repeatability: 0.1 % full scale.

Stainless‑steel construction, protection class IP65. Operating temperature range: ‑20 ℃ ~ +80 ℃. Built‑in precision strain‑gauge bridge circuit, outputs millivolt‑level analog signals. Raw output cannot be directly connected to DCS analog input modules, external PFEA amplifier is required. Excessive lateral force will introduce measurement errors.

Main Functions

Mechanical tension force from the roll shaft acts on the PFTL101A load cell, causing tiny deformation of internal strain gauges, which generates bridge output proportional to applied tension. Normally two sensors are installed at both ends of the roll shaft, and their signals are summed to calculate total web tension.

Zero adjustment, span setting and fault diagnosis are all completed on the PFEA amplifier unit; no calibration function is available on the sensor itself. It is suitable for low‑to‑medium tension measurement scenarios.

Cannot operate independently. Junction box and matching tension amplifier are necessary for connection to upper‑level control equipment.

Difference compared with PFCL201C series: PFTL101A adopts strain‑gauge principle with compact size, for light‑duty tension; PFCL201C uses magnetostrictive Pressductor technology and features much higher overload resistance for heavy‑duty conditions.
Installation Requirement

Mount on rigid supporting base. The roll shaft end shall apply compressive force vertically onto the sensor measuring surface. Bending torque and torsion load are prohibited. Mounting base deformation will directly cause measurement deviation. Use dedicated shielded signal cables and separate them from high‑power cables to minimize electromagnetic interference. Zero‑point and span calibration must be performed at amplifier side after sensor replacement.

Typical Application Scenarios

Paper machines, plastic film, aluminum foil, textile and non‑woven production lines, used for roll‑mounted web tension detection and closed‑loop tension control.
